Sat 766141850039630

decimal
153228.1850039630
degree
0°153228′12″1850039630‴
percentile
36.48294528011364%
name
ikqiwxueqed
cycle
0
epoch
0
period
76
block
153228
offset
1850039630
timestamp
rarity
common